Foxtable(狐表)用户栏目专家坐堂 → 删除行前执行表属性


  共有2170人关注过本帖树形打印复制链接

主题:删除行前执行表属性

美女呀,离线,留言给我吧!
漂亮美眉vszh
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:四尾狐 帖子:869 积分:7860 威望:0 精华:0 注册:2013/5/30 11:27:00
删除行前执行表属性  发帖心情 Post By:2020/2/21 16:21:00 [显示全部帖子]

老师:
删除行事件内,符合条件才允许删除,否则禁止删除,并用MessageBox给预提醒,告诉用户为什么不能删除;
但用户在不知情的情况下,点了批量删除,这样导致每删除一次执行一次,反复弹出提醒的对话框,
如何批量删除时,只提醒用户一次?
例:
If E.DataRow("项目") <> "影响因素" Then
        MessageBox.Show("仅允许删除项目行为影响因素的行,其他行禁止删除~~~","小慧温馨提示")
        e.Cancel = True
        Return
    End If

 回到顶部